Files
zynq_readout_cpp/Makefile

20 lines
368 B
Makefile

target = r
CXX = g++
CXX_FLAGS := -std=c++14 -I/home/daq/sw/include -Wall -DSPDLOG_COMPILED_LIB
LD_FLAGS := -lpthread -ldl -L/home/daq/sw/lib64 -lspdlog
BUILD := ./build
OBJS = $(BUILD)/client.o $(BUILD)/channel.o
all: $(target)
$(BUILD)/%.o: %.cc
@mkdir -p $(BUILD)
g++ -c $< -o $@ $(CXX_FLAGS)
r: $(OBJS)
g++ -o $@ $^ $(LD_FLAGS)
clean:
rm -rf $(BUILD) r